quantitative models and methods
Definición
- Quantitative research techniques designed to analyze data have been the dominant strategy for conducting research in business and management for much of the last century. They predominantly entail the collecting and analysis of numerical data and broadly follow the deductive, positivist approach of most natural sciences' paradigms.
